Today, Congressman Doug LaMalfa (R-Richvale) responded to President Biden’s unveiled final electric vehicle mandate rule. The mandate would require 67% of new light-duty vehicles and 46% of medium-duty vehicles to be electric by 2032.

In his response, Congressman LaMalfa expressed concerns about the mandate, stating, "The average American does not want, and cannot afford, a new electric vehicle." He criticized the mandate, saying it would tie the auto industry to the Chinese Communist Party and could harm the domestic energy and auto-manufacturing industries. He also highlighted issues with infrastructure and power generation to support the rule. Congressman LaMalfa added, "Demand for EV’s is falling now, mandating their purchase by eliminating the supply of vehicles people want is un-American. I will be looking into every possible avenue to stop it.”

Congressman Doug LaMalfa represents California’s First Congressional District, which includes Butte, Colusa, Glenn, Lassen, Modoc, Shasta, Siskiyou, Sutter, Tehama, and Yuba Counties.
